By Tom McMillan

In his book, Flight 93: The Story, The Aftermath and The Legacy of American Courage on 9/11, Tom McMillan offers the most complete account yet written about the hijacked United Airlines flight that crashed in Somerset County, Pa. on September 11, 2001. Based on interviews, oral histories, FBI documents FLIGHT 93 – THE AFTERMATH AND THE LEGACY and personal tours of the crash site, McMillan examines the lead-up to that horrific morning; the stories of the victims who were launched into the center of history; the passenger revolt that saved untold amounts of carnage on the ground and, most likely, the U.S. Capitol; the eyewitnesses and first responders who rushed to the crash scene; the impact on grieving family members; and the legacy the story leaves for future generations.

McMillan, 61, has spent the past 22 years as vice president of communications for the Pittsburgh Penguins of the National Hockey League, following an 18-year career as a newspaper reporter, columnist and talk-show host., But he also is a lifelong history buff who serves on the Board of Trustees of Pittsburgh’s Heinz History Center, on the Board of Directors of the Friends of Flight 93, and on the marketing committee of the Gettysburg Foundation. In addition, he volunteers as a tour guide at the Thomas Espy GAR Post, which is named for one of his ancestors. McMillan recently wrote a book on the Civil War titled Gettysburg Rebels and has spoken at various Civil War Roundtables and historic sites. He and his wife, Colleen, live with their family in Kennedy Township, Pa.

McMillan donates all of his author’s proceeds from Flight 93 to the Flight 93 National Memorial.
